Adjustable
front roll-center - A new feature
on the Serpent 950R is the ability to adjust the front
roll center with the use of a new system. Using inserts
with an offset hole at the point where the top and
bottom wishbone pivot pin mounts to the bearing block
the pivot points can be easily adjusted. Simply remove
the pin and re set the roll center insert and re apply
the pivot pin. This system allows for 4 variations to
the front roll center. |

Steering
servo - The steering
servo is mounted on the right side directly to the
bottom of the radio plate and hangs free of any other
item. The steering system uses a single servo-saver,
which features adjustable servo saver spring tension, a
useful feature that allows you to make your car suit any
track surface or layout. The servo-saver comes with four
Ackermann options to help fine-tune the 950R steering
characteristics. Adjustable steel track rods with left
and right thread are standard. The pivot ball on the
servo-saver arm can be accessed through a hole in the
chassis to disconnect and re-connect the steering rod.

Throttle
servo - Similar to the
steering servo, the throttle servo whilst still in its
traditional position, is now lying on its side to
further lower the center of gravity. It uses a clever
linkage system through the radio plate to connect the
servo to the throttle pivot arm. By placing the head of
the servo towards the inside of the car it will protect
the linkage during a crash. |

Radio plate
support bracket - The radio plate
support bracket, placed directly in front of the engine,
also acts as the mounting point for the rollover bar.
The rollover bar is shaped in such a way that it
optimizes the cars weight distribution when in your
hand. An optional aluminum radio plate support bracket
(#902256) is available and allows for increased
chassis stiffness and a more durable rollover bar
mounting. |

Fuel tank
- The 125cc fuel tank has been designed to
accommodate the radio plate layout and has already had a
years successful trouble free running. Top mounted using
rubber covered aluminum mountings to isolate from
vibrations and held in place by small body clips, this
design also features three buffers to prevent fuel
foaming and to also ensure every last drop of fuel has
been picked up. This tank is fitted with another of
Serpents innovations, the AFLEfuel tank lid. It
contains an air chamber to prevent the back pressure
tubing being blocked by fuel being forced back down it
at high speed cornering. Also new is the lightweight
pick up filter, now made from a special polypropylene.
It is more efficient and further ensures the last
drop of fuel is used. |

Battery
pack - The battery
pack for the Serpent 950R is mounted into an easy to
remove composite battery holder and placed in the
chassis plate directly under the fuel tank. This gives
the 950R the lowest possible center of gravity and
lowest polar moment due to the weight being in the
direct center of the car. The battery holder is designed
to hold 5 Triple-A 1.2v cells, (not included). A
pre-made battery pack is available as an option
(#902126) . |

Chassis
plate - The backbone of
the car is the chassis plate. It is the strongest and
stiffest single piece chassis available. Constructed
from 5mm aerospace quality aluminum, the Serpent 950Rs
chassis plate should withstand all but the most severe
crashes. The chassis plate comes with three cooling
holes just under the engine to aid temperature control,
and is now narrower with chamfered edges to prevent it
catching on curbs giving it better overall ground
clearance. It houses the battery pack, which is mounted
into the plate and held in place by composite mounting
points. All screw holes are countersunk to ensure no
obstructions when the chassis is running low to the
ground. |

Chassis
Stiffeners - Another unique
feature, the 2 carbon fiber side mounted chassis
stiffeners. These plates form a strong bridge between
the front and rear section of the 950R, and are mounted
directly to the radio plate bracket and to the
rear-bearing blocks. They increase the chassis
stiffness, an essential condition to make effective use
of the sophisticated suspension adjustment options. The
left chassis stiffener also houses the adjustable
ball-raced belt tensioner, a simple and very effective
system.
The Serpent 950R can be raced with or
without the side stiffeners due to the ridged 5mm
aerospace quality chassis. |

Gearbox
- The 2-speed gearbox is an evolution of the first
2-speed system Serpent invented many years ago. Now in
lighter and a much more efficient form, this gearbox is
easy to adjust and assemble thanks to its simple design.
The gearbox features larger ball bearings (a 6x10mm and
a 6x13mm) for extra durability and smoother rotation.
The gears are mounted to the carriers with three small
screws and come in different colors for easy recognition
in your toolbox. A full range of gears is available in
combination with pinions for the Centax-II clutch.

Rear
suspension - The Serpent
950R lower arms have two anti-roll bar mounting
positions and whilst the upper arms have adjustable
length to be able to vary the rear track-width to suit
varying track conditions.
The composite rear
bearing blocks from the Serpent 950R feature large rear
lay shaft bearings (6x15mm) for increased durability and
reduced friction in the rotation of this crucial part.
They also sport 3.5mm lower rear pivot pins to reduce
the chances of the pin bending on heavy impact. The
side-plate mounting points are integrated in the rear
blocks. |

Brakes
- The brake system consists of 2 steel plates
merged with braking material ensuring efficient stopping
power to the twin discs with air-cooling center. The
braking action utilizes a cam system (the brake cam is
hard anodized), which further ensures the smoothest
braking action. |

Belt system
- Serpent use Kevlar reinforced drive belts. The
Serpent 950R uses three main belts, driven by a series
of composite pulleys mounted on aluminum pulley
adapters. This makes for a very smooth and efficient
drive system and one that never slips and can withstand
severe punishment. |

Adjustment
- The Serpent 950R is a top-level competition
racer and is therefore fully adjustable. The racer can
change numerous settings easily and effectively,
including the suspension geometry. The up and down stops
can be easily accessed and easily adjusted with optimum
effect. Castor, toe-in, camber and wheel base can also
be adjusted with ease, as well as the front and rear
roll-centers. |
